Output 53eceb8162eea21e4353bafb050ce488608287436b22644d1662f2edb0bccc62:2

value
1808872060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db5ad7837f4f27aae237743c11b45740db76f1 OP_EQUAL
address
MLeew8tdqphYwAqJuvAtsdi6KpALQtQBXz
transaction
53eceb8162eea21e4353bafb050ce488608287436b22644d1662f2edb0bccc62
spent
true